I am trying to implement name completion for jwd. The one where you type 
incomplete name, then hit tab and it completes it with next good name from 
current directory. Except, instead filename from directory I want a name from 
locale.
 
I have figured out that 'tab' key is out of the question, but, say, F4 would 
work equally well for me.
 
So far I've got:
 
leftword=:3 : 0
if. ''-:y do. y=.<,'0' end.
>{:;: utf8 (ucp e__y){~(-(-i.)80) +{: _1".e_select__y
)
 
liststarting=:3 : 0
y (({...@e. > )"_ 0 # ]) ;(3 : '<nl__y ''''')"> (,copath) coname ''
)
 
pickrest=:3 : 0
try.
(#y)}. ,> (((0{::]) # (1 {:: ]) { [) wdselect) liststarting y catch.
end.
)
 
Then if I go to Edit|Configure and enter the following code for
F4 key (make it "quiet"):
 
pickrest leftword ''
 
then if I type wd and hit F4 it will show me all available names that start 
with wd.
 
Now I need to put the rest of the selected word at the current cursor position.
How do I do that?
